Custom PCB's arnt expensive enough to warrant that cost.

You have to understand that money you're paying (or not in your case) is not meant to only cover the cost of the pcb, wood shell and such. When you're paying 400-450 euros, a good chunk of that money actually goes toward the cost of development. Think of it like you're financing part of the development, because they know they could never recoup the cost of development and parts, if they were selling their games at $100-150.

It's not like they're creating games that are likely to sell 5000-10 000 units. They know it's a niche market, and since they've managed to pump out a few games so far, I guess they've correctly set themselves up as far as pricing and produced unit.

Original price of Neo Geo MVS games were around $500-600 and as much as $1000 a title during the later years. The King of Fighters games usually debuted in the higher end of that figure.
